The Asus ProArt StudioBook 15 laptop is a decent MacBook Pro alternative for photographers and creatives with some questionable omissions.
For a long time, MacBook Pros were the go-to option for photographers and creatives in need of a mobile computing solution. That’s no longer the case with the recent influx of competitively priced and highly capable Windows mobile workstations. The Asus ProArt StudioBook 15 is one such example, packing a lot of firepower under the hood at a reasonable price. For US $1,999, you’re getting an Intel i7-9750H Hexa-core processor, an Nvidia GeForce RTX 2060 discrete GPU, 32 GB of RAM, and 1 TB of solid-state storage. To top it off, it’s got a stunning Pantone validated 4K display that covers 100% of the AdobeRGB color space.
